The typification of ten Linnaean names of taxa belonging to the Valerianaceae is discussed. Lectotypes are designated from the Linnaean herbarium at LINN ( Valeriana dioica, V. locusta var. discoidea, V. phu, V. tripteris ), the Burser Herbarium at UPS ( V. montana, V. tuberosa ), and from the Clifford Herbarium at BM ( V. rubra ). An illustration in a pre‐Linnaean work is designated as the lectotype of both V . locusta var. mutica and V . locusta var. pumila . Valeriana mixta , often treated as ambiguous, is discussed and will be proposed for formal rejection. Each type choice made here maintains the present usage of the corresponding Linnaean name.
